Abstract

The invention relates to a timepiece component for a timepiece movement, and in particular to a pivot mandrel of an adjustment member of a mechanical timepiece movement. The pivot mandrel is made of an alloy comprising the following components by weight: 25% to 55% of palladium; 25% to 55% of silver; 10% to 30% of copper; 0.5% to 5% of zinc; two elements of gold and platinum with a total content of 15% to 25%; 0% to 1% of one or two elements selected from the group consisting of boron and nickel; 0% to 3% of one or two elements selected from rhenium and ruthenium; no more than 0.1% of one or more elements selected from iridium, osmium and rhodium; and no more than 0.2% of other impurities, the sum of the amounts of the components being set to no more than 100%. The invention also relates to a method for producing a timepiece component for a timepiece movement.

Description

technical field

[0001] The present invention relates to a component for a watch movement, in particular to a non-magnetic watch component for a mechanical watch movement, in particular to a non-magnetic balance shaft, pallet shaft and escapement pinion. Background technique

[0002] The manufacture of a timepiece component comprising at least one part in the form of a turned part (e.g. a timepiece pivot arbor) involves performing a chip machining operation (e.g. profile turning) on ​​a hardenable stainless steel bar to define the respective effective surface (bearing surface, shoulder parts, pivots, etc.), the profile-turned mandrel is then subjected to a heat treatment comprising at least one hardening operation to increase the hardness of the member and one or more operations to increase the toughness of the member a tempering operation. In the case of pivoted mandrels, the heat treatment operation may be followed by a rolling / rolling operation on the pivot of the mandrel...
